Liverpool will need to make at least one sale, however, if they are to bring Bradley Barcola to Anfield as the Araujo loan means that there are no more available non-homegrown. Cody Gakpo being of interest to Spurs may feature in this particular equation, although Liverpool are not willing to sell the former PSV Eindhoven star.



There is “definitely substance” to Spurs’ interest in Cody Gakpo According to a report from Pete O’Rourke for Football Insider, Liverpool may yet sell Cody Gakpo amid serious interest from Tottenham, although the Reds are not actively making him available. O’Rourke claimed: “Well, there’s definitely substance to Spurs’ interest in Gakpo.

“But as things stand right now, Liverpool do not plan on selling Cody Gakpo despite Tottenham’s interest. “Liverpool have got Gakpo under a long-term contract until 2030, and they’re under no financial pressure to sell.” Gakpo move to Spurs will help Liverpool make room to sign Bradley Barcola in line with non-homegrown squad quota Liverpool have signed Araujo on loan from Barcelona subject to a successful medical, but the arrival of the Uruguayan means that the Reds now need to sell a non-homegrown player to make room for Bradley Barcola.
